April 7, 2006, Newsletter Issue #9: Itemize on Schedule A for a tax deduction for your car donation.

Tip of the Week

Donating cars is an effective way to give to charity. However, many taxpayers can’t take a deduction for car donations because they don’t itemize deductions on their personal tax return. Of course, many other donors are not interested in the tax deduction and just want their old car moved out and used for a good purpose. But if you ARE interested in the tax deduction when you donate a car, you should understand that in order to obtain it, you must itemize your deductions and not just go with the standard deduction. The decision to itemize on Schedule A of Form 1040 is determined by whether their total itemized deductions are greater than the standard deduction.
